コード例 #1
0
def user_ip_history(request, username):
    user = get_object_or_404(User, username=username)
    ip_history = [(int_to_ip(ip), timestamp) for (ip, timestamp) in user.redis.ip_history.with_scores[:]]
    ctx = {
        'target_user': user,
        'ip_history': ip_history,
    }
    return r2r_jinja('staff/ip_history.html', ctx, request)
コード例 #2
0
def user_ip_history(request, username):
    user = get_object_or_404(User, username=username)
    ip_history = [(int_to_ip(ip), timestamp)
                  for (ip, timestamp) in user.redis.ip_history.with_scores[:]]
    ctx = {
        'target_user': user,
        'ip_history': ip_history,
    }
    return r2r_jinja('staff/ip_history.html', ctx, request)
コード例 #3
0
def staff_user_ip_history(request, username):
    user = get_object_or_404(User, username=username)
    ip_history = [(int_to_ip(ip), timestamp) for (ip, timestamp) in user.redis.ip_history.with_scores[:]]
    return r2r('staff/ip_history.django.html', locals())
コード例 #4
0
 def test_known_int_to_ip(self):
     for (ip, integer) in self.ip_int_pairs:
         self.assertEqual(util.int_to_ip(integer), ip, "util.int_to_ip(%r) != %r" % (integer, ip))
コード例 #5
0
ファイル: test_util.py プロジェクト: eiritana/canvas
 def test_known_int_to_ip(self):
     for (ip, integer) in self.ip_int_pairs:
         self.assertEqual(util.int_to_ip(integer), ip,
                          "util.int_to_ip(%r) != %r" % (integer, ip))